Planned Performance Parts List
I planning so far to run e85 and I am shooting for a 400hp goal. The car will be daily driven and may see a few track sessions when I start making more power. This isn't my first car but the first I'll actually be building up for some power and what not so if you see something in my list that won't work together feel free to yell at me! Still learning!
-5 Speed/AWD Swap
-Megan Racing AWD Exhaust & Downpipe
-FP Manifold
-ACT 2100 Clutch Kit
-ACT Streetlite Flywheel
-DSM Link V3 Full
-Speed Density
-ECM Tuning Boost Control Solenoid
-Innovate Wideband Gauge
-Innovate Boost Gauge
-16G Turbo
-Punishment Racing FMIC
-Greddy RS Bov
-Walbro 255
-Fuel Pump Rewire
-FIC 1450cc
-Extreme PSI Intake
The Beginning
-January 13th/14th, 2014-
On January 10th, my brother, father and I set off for the 20 hour drive from our house in New York to Melbourne, Florida. My father and I drove straight through, switching every time we stopped to refill on gas. The trip was originally planned for my brother to go down to Florida to look for a condo for the winter times. While looking at rental vehicles we stumbled across a MINT spyder gst with 46,000 miles. This thing was a florida car, garage kept and adult owned! The car has absolutely no rust and the car is completely stock except for the wheels.
No offense to anyone but I cannot stand chrome wheels! Anyway so we make it to my uncle's in florida at like 1 am and we all pass out right away. The next day we went over to the dealership where the car was, I test drove it, the car looked amazing but the only flaw was it needs an alignment. We placed a deposit and came back the following monday (January 13th), we filled out some paper work and headed straight to the gas station since no dealers even give you a gallon of gas! After that I headed to autozone for some oil, changed the oil at my uncles, and started doing some upgrades to it! Only other thing I did was upgrade my back up lights with some LEDs and some LED license plate bulbs. The next day I installed an aftermarket Pioneer headunit since the radio was from 1998 and I plastidipped my wheels black to cover up the chrome till I can do something more permanent. Now for the 1,200 miles trip back to New York to officially make it mine!
